Claiming as a biker hit by a drunk driver

If you have been hit as a biker in a drink driving incident, you could be eligible to make a claim for personal injury compensation. To succeed with a legal case, what we usually need to do is prove that there has been some form of negligence on the part of another road user. Clearly, driving whilst under the influence of alcohol can amount to significant negligence, as well as stupidity. This can help to prove that another road user was at fault for the incident, and this can then pave the way for an innocent biker to recover the compensation that they deserve.

Will the perpetrator still be insured?

One of the most common questions people want answered when they have been hit by a driver who was under the influence of alcohol is whether the perpetrator’s insurance will cover the claim. As you may know, there are a lot of stipulations and clauses in insurance, and one could be about breaching terms of cover if you drink and drive.

Whilst this may be the case in the terms and conditions, it is uncommon for this to stop an insurer from paying out for the case. One of the most common reasons insurers dispute cover can be where a driver has intentionally sought to harm someone; i.e. used their vehicle as a weapon. Even then, it is not so easy for an insurer just to refuse cover and leave an injured victim without compensation. And there are still ways in which you can pursue a full claim even if someone is completely uninsured, so you can still claim even if this is the case.

But, in short, if you are a biker hit by a drunk driver, the insurance position is not something that you usually need to be concerned about. In most cases, you should be able to pursue a case.
